How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Oxford?
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
---|---|---|---|
Oxford Studio Apartments | $2,022 | $1,150 | $2,660 |
Oxford 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,254 | $1,100 | $3,035 |
Oxford 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,801 | $1,200 | $4,325 |
Oxford 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,667 | $1,800 | $4,015 |
Oxford 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,412 | $3,245 | $3,580 |

Frequently Asked Questions about New Oxford Apartments
What is the Cheapest New apartment in Oxford?
Currently the most affordable New Apartment in Oxford is at Edge Union Station listed at $1,300.
How much is the average rent for a New Oxford Apartment?
The average rent for a New Apartment in Oxford is $3,049.
What is the largest New Oxford Apartment for rent?
Today's New apartment with the most square footage in Oxford is a 3,419 square feet unit starting from $1,825 at Courthouse Lofts.
What is the average size for Oxford New Apartments for rent?
The average size for a New rental in Oxford is currently at 564 sq ft.
